Fülszöveg


'Cancer ik a true enemy. Its tactics are divide and rule. Only one of us has his cancer. We are no longer an equal couple . . . We are forced into separate roles. Patient, cmer. Victim, non-victim. The vulnerable, the strong'
When your boyfriend, your best friend, discovers he has cancer, and he's the one you're frightened for, who do you turn to? Who do you lean on?
Jess and her boyfriend Nick led a steady, comfortable Hfe - until that day. Then illness isolates them from their friends, and threatens to ruin their relationship. Jess must contend with the fear of Nick dying, while every temporary reprieve seems cruelly to draw him away from her. He begins to enjoy sudden recognition and fame when a song he wrote years ago tops the charts, and Jess's fears of being left behind are increased by the rival threat of the young and beautiful Celia.
In an act of defiant betrayal, rebelling against her own misery, Jess tries to show the cancer she doesn't care, but risks losing everything . . .
